Feverfew Extract, derived from Tanacetum parthenium, is known for its active compound parthenolide, which has been extensively studied in research on inflammatory pathways and migraine relief. Feverfew is frequently investigated in the context of its anti-inflammatory, antipyretic, and pain-relieving properties, particularly in preclinical models of headache and arthritis. Its role in regulating prostaglandin synthesis and modulating immune responses is a focus of ongoing research.
